dropping my car

i wanted to drop my car with the stock rims on it. Its a 97 3.0 cl with 90,000 miles on it.....what do i need to get? i want about a 1-1.5 inch drop if anybody is selling their stuff for that i'd be willing to buy it for a good price....gimme some input guys! thanks!

Get the Eibach Pro-Kit springs. Approx 1.4" drop. Eibach.

I would recommend changing shocks at the same time. Get the Tokico blues, Koni yellows, or the KYB AGXs.

I would listen to Duster...I just lowered my car 1.5" with the Neuspeed Sports and I also put in the KYB AGX...I love this combo...not too low, but removes all of the ugly gap above the wheels. I would definately do both springs and shocks at the same time though...probably save you on labour costs because you will need shocks EVENTUALLY.
